Peter Sutton

Social Media Sociologist, Kai Ming Consulting

Peter describes himself as social media sociologist.

Holding the hearts and minds of his clients and audiences, he sensitively weaves his international experiences of dealing with death, reputational disaster and social media misadventure online.

So much, so one client describes Peter, ‘…as the Red Adair of social media’ after the famous American oil well firefighter.

He believes online negativity should not be the norm, and social media can have a social benefit.

This ties into his fascination with pioneering new forms of social connectedness and community celebration.

Peter combines his down-to-earth approach and his background as an international educator to cut through it all and deliver; to schools, government, non-profits and large corporations.

He keeps a strategic focus on audience needs and developing a clients’ in-house capabilities to strengthen delivery across the spectrum of platforms and technologies.

Peter's ongoing commitment to education has been recognised in Australia with his naming in The Educator magazine’s 2016 Hot List of 40 individuals, '...who all share a common goal of improving Australian education and have dedicated their careers to doing so'.
